Key Findings
-
median sold price $349,000 is the primary indicator of market value and suggests recent transactions are pricing below the current asking level, since the median listing price $384,900 presents a meaningful spread that may require price adjustments on slower listings to align with buyer expectations; monitor price alignment to avoid extended market times.
-
The market shows a neutral temperature overall with market temperature neutral, indicating balanced supply and demand; however, the long median days on market 282 points to slower sales velocity, which may reflect selective buyer activity or pricing friction rather than outright weakness in demand. balanced but slower
-
Price momentum is positive with price year-over-year trend up, while rents are stable with rent year-over-year trend flat, implying modest appreciation for sellers but limited near-term upside for rental income strategies; up suggests cautious pricing confidence for sellers.
-
Financing and carrying-cost pressure are a material consideration: interest rate pressure elevated and local 30-year fixed mortgage rates are reported around 6.25% (about 0.38% above a recent 5.87% reference), which may suppress buyer purchasing power and elongate negotiation timelines; elevated interest rate pressure suggests pricing discipline and buyer qualification focus are important for successful transactions.

Key Findings
-
$269,450 median sold price is the primary indicator of market value and recent transactions for Canfield; with a median days on market of 324, the data points to slower sales velocity and suggests a need for precise pricing to achieve timely closings (neutral to cautious liquidity).
-
The neighborhood's median price per square foot is $172, which, combined with the reported median sold price, indicates moderate price appreciation consistent with the reported up price year-over-year trend — sellers of well-positioned homes continue to realize market-level pricing.
-
Median market rent of $1,100 and a rent year-over-year trend of flat imply limited near-term upside from rental growth; investors should treat rental income as stable rather than a growth driver in the short term.
-
Interest rate pressure is listed as elevated and current 30-year fixed mortgage rates are approximately 6.25% (about 0.38% above the February 2026 average), which may temper buyer purchasing power and reinforce the need for realistic pricing and financing-sensitive marketing despite a neutral market temperature.
